    To do particle assembly, treated pattern is submerged in a small amount of aqueous solution of particles. [3] A few approaches can be used to facilitate the binding efficiency. One of them is to use capillary force at the edge of the aqueous droplet to “push” the particles into the binding sites. [4]

    STL is a file format native to the stereolithography CAD software created by 3D Systems. [3] [4] [5] Chuck Hull, the inventor of stereolithography and 3D Systems’ founder, reports that the file extension is an abbreviation for stereolithography, [6] although it is also referred to as standard triangle language or standard tessellation language.
